Neurosurgeon reveals 5 subtle signs of a brain tumour: Memory lapses, seizures, headaches, and more

Brain tumours, characterized by abnormal cell growth, present subtle early signs like persistent headaches, vision changes, and cognitive shifts. Dr. Jay Jagannathan emphasizes that ignoring these symptoms can be detrimental. Early diagnosis through neurological evaluations and imaging is crucial for effective management and improved patient outcomes, highlighting the importance of proactive brain health.
